Fine Art Printing for the Digital Photographer

with Hal Schmitt. Saturday, 8 to 12

Capacity: 16 at workstations with room for an additional 16 to audit. First 16 registrants will have a dedicated workstation and a gallery quality printer available for practical.
Location: LIGHT Photographic Workshops

Join LIGHT Photographic Workshops' Director and Nationally Recognized Print, Photoshop, and Lightroom Instructor Hal Schmitt in leading a one stop shopping print workshop. The morning will be spent covering everything one needs to know in order to create beautiful, gallery quality, fine art prints. Expect to print at least one 13 x 19 and one 17 x 22 of your own work.

Discussion and Practical will include the following:

Color Management Theory and Practice
Monitor Calibration
Printer Profiles

  • Use
  • Making your own

Image finishing techniques

  • Photoshop CS4
  • Lightroom 2

Image Sizing

  • Native Resolution
  • Interpolation

Sharpening

  • Methods
  • Masking

Proper Media Selection

  • L* Rating
  • Brighteners
  • Texture

Print Workflow for the “Perfect Print.”
Archival Considerations

Of Note: Although the Institute recommends and uses Canon imagePROGRAF printers, the morning’s discussion will apply to and benefit users of all ink jet printers.
